Years in the making, long in the coming, but unbelievably, here.  I can remember when we first talked about it, when 15 years in one company seemed so far away.  It was 2006 and we were departing Guangzhou, China as a family of four with our second adopted daughter, Jing, joining 3-year old Xixi (adopted from China 2 years earlier).  

Dawn and I wondered how long it would be before we returned to China.  We almost immediately began talking about 2014 and my sabbatical year.  We knew the girls would be 11 and 9 and ready to explore their heritage in a meaningful and memorable way.  We love China, traveled there before the adoptions and looked forward to when we could return and share their birthplace with our girls. We couldn’t think of a better way to spend the gift of a month-paid away from work.

So here we are, a month or so passed my 15th anniversary at REI (click here to buy some cool stuff) and only days away from departing for a month in Asia.  We'll spend time in each of the girls' home cities, visiting their orphanages and exploring their roots.  We'll then embark on a "grand tour" and see as many of the amazing places in China as possible.  We'll cap of the trip with a few days on the beach in Vietnam before returning home.

We'll try to blog daily, post video commentary from the girls to our YouTube channel and add photos.  We hope you check back often to see how it's going.
